Ohio injection molder Edge Plastics plans $12.3M expansion

Injection molder Edge Plastics Inc. is planning a major expansion at its production site in Mansfield, Ohio. Edge will invest $12.3 million in the expansion, which will cover almost 35,000 square feet, according to a recent report in the Richland Source. The project is expected to create 43 new jobs. Basalt Infrastructure Partners Buying XNG Virtual Pipe Company

Virtual pipeline company Xpress Natural Gas (XNG), which operates a major compression station/trucking facility not far from MDN headquarters, has agreed to sell itself to Basalt Infrastructure Partners, an investment firm located in London and New York City.
